Lao shu jia nü (Love Story of Rats)

Toot & Puddle: I'll Be Home for Christmas
2006

Zen - Grogu and Dust Bunnies
2022

King Shakir: Rise of the Giants
2024

Sword Art Online the Movie – Progressive – Scherzo of Deep Night
2022

PAW Patrol: The Mighty Movie
2023

Scooby-Doo: Mystery in Motion
2012

Woody Woodpecker Goes to Camp
2024

Doraemons: The Great Operating of Springing Insects
1998

Lego Indiana Jones and the Raiders of the Lost Brick
2008

Crayon Shin-chan: My Moving Story! Cactus Large Attack!
2015